Dr. Said Awad
Class of 2015 Dr. Said Awad is an Internal Medicine resident at Brandon Regional Hospital in Brandon, FL. After graduating Cum Laude from AUA in 2015, Dr. Awad entered Brandon Regional’s inaugural class of residents. At the time, Florida ranked 42nd out of 50 states with fewer than 18 medical residents and fellows on duty per 100,000 people. Brandon regional launched the program to help address this shortage.

 Matt Comito e1510846042975 Dr. Matthew Comito
Class of 2014 Dr. Matthew Comito has accepted a fellowship position in Duke University Medical Center’s Abdominal Imaging and Interventional Radiology program. Dr. Comito, who is in his final year of a residency in Diagnostic Radiology at Stony Brook University Hospital, was one of just 30 residents nationwide to receive the AUR Radiology Resident Academic Leadership Development (ARRALD) scholarship. The ARRALD Program, provides focused mentorship, leadership, and academic development activities to a group of high-potential second-year (PGY-3) radiology residents. The program’s objective is to prepare them as leaders in academic radiology as they progress to the next stage of their careers. Dr. Comito graduated Magna Cum Laude from AUA.
